The Need For Rest

so this “western civilization” taps on your window in the morning & wants you to jump to attention, salute big brother & speed through your routine so that you can be a good hamster & jump right on that treadmill, if you ever get off it in the first place. run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run run & what has it gotten you? is it an issue that has gotten beaten to a dead horse? go on, pick up your smartphone & pick up your laptop & check to see if anybody has done anything new on your face****---go on, tweet **** twaddle yourself to death, live your life in just over 100 characters a second, go on & enjoy your cubicle, go on & march to the beat of somebody else’s drum in your suit & tie, go on & march to the beat of your own drum (marching because you have to in order to stay ahead of the game, in order to stay ahead of the rest of all those marching to stay ahead of you, because if you aren’t ahead, then you’re behind & if you’re behind then you are irrelevant in the rat race) so you can get to the tip top of the pyramid & then… what has it gotten you? as long as you are working for the day you can rest you are dying quicker than you would be if you took the time to do it NOW. may your body command what your mind refuses, before they agree upon your end, together.
